Halo 3 Gets New Map Pack

| 16 Apr 2008 14:48

Bungie and Microsoft have released the Legendary Map Pack for Halo 3.

The download, available via Xbox Live, comprises three new maps and new options for editing in the Forge.

Two of the maps, Avalanche and Blackout, are derived from the last two Halo titles. The former is a vehicle map with a flying contraption, the Hornet. Blackout is in the strain of Halo 2's Lockout and is designed for small Slayer matches.

Ghost Town, the original inclusion, introduces "desolate jungle combat."

The pack can be purchased for 800 MS Points. Microsoft is running a promotion for early birds who will get a four month digital subscription to "Bungie Pro," a Halo-oriented file sharing and storage service.
